Peppermint Chocolate Raspberrry Smoothie
Ingredients: 1 1/2- 2 C spinach (packed down) 1 or 2 frozen bananas 1/2 C -1 C frozen raspberries 1/2-1 Tbsp. fresh peppermint 2 Medjool dates 2-4 Tbsp. hemp protein 1 Tbsp. cacao nibs 1 C unsweetened chocolate almond milk Directions: Add all ingredients to blender and blend until smooth. Enjoy!
